Wemyss Bay train station is well-equipped to accommodate your travel needs. The ticket office is open from early morning till late in the evening, from 6:10 AM to 11:20 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:55 AM to 9:30 PM on Sundays. You can also purchase tickets from the machines conveniently placed at the station.
For those who booked tickets online, collection is a breeze with accessible machines available (note: accessibility features are limited for ticket machines). The station is also fitted with an induction loop to assist visitors with hearing impairments. However, Smartcards aren't issued at this station.
Need help? Assistance is readily available through the help point or at the ticket office. Wemyss Bay prides itself on being an inclusive station, rated as a Category A for accessibility, offering step-free access throughout, including a ramp for train access and accessible toilets. Staff assistance is available throughout most of the day—just head over to the Passenger Assist meeting point at the ticket office.
Comfort isn't compromised at Wemyss Bay. The station offers waiting rooms with seating areas should you need a respite while on your travels. While there are no lounges or currency exchange services, you can find a charming book shop and a bar to cater to your needs. And yes, public Wi-Fi is available to help you stay connected on the go.
Despite its idyllic setting, Wemyss Bay station isn't isolated. Buses operate from and to the station on Shore Road. Check details on TravelLine Scotland or by calling 0871 200 22 33. Taxis are available for hire through TrainTaxi, offering you numerous travel options.

Woolwich Arsenal station is equipped with a variety of facilities designed to ensure a comfortable and efficient travel experience. Ticket buying is made easy with a ticket office that operates from early morning till late evening and convenient ticket machines available for quick purchases and collections, including options for accessible ticket machines located in the booking hall. Travelers can also benefit from smart card issuance and validations at the station.
For those requiring assistance, Woolwich Arsenal provides help points with staff available throughout the week, ensuring all passengers can navigate the station comfortably. Step-free access is another feature the station proudly offers, allowing seamless movement across all platforms via lifts, making it a Category A accessible station. Furthermore, facilities like he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ets are provided to enhance passenger comfort.
The station demonstrates a commitment to community and passenger security, holding a secure station accreditation and providing CCTV across the premises. While luggage storage isn't available, services for lost property can be easily accessed through Southeastern Customer Services.
Woolwich Arsenal serves as a crucial interchange with extensive transport links to the heart of London and other destinations. For seamless connectivity, the station houses a taxi rank directly outside, providing a quick travel alternative. Buses extend the reach even further, with key stops like Woolwich New Road and Vincent Road offering onward journeys towards Charlton and Dartford, respectively.
